Hafravatnsrétt
Hafravatnsrétt is a locality in Capital Region, Iceland. Hafravatnsrétt is situated nearby to the locality Höfði, as well as near the neighborhood Reykjahverfi.Places of Interest

Mosfellsbær is a town in south-west Iceland, 12 kilometres east of the country's capital, Reykjavík. The coat of arms of the municipality is a tightly-knotted triquetra, a symbol often used in Celtic knotwork and strongly associated with the Celtic nations. Mosfellsbaer is situated 5 km northwest of Hafravatnsrétt.
